Leeds vs Sheffield United Preview

This game could go a long way to deciding which of these two sides gains automatic promotion to the Premier League. It is a shame that one of the top three has to endure the rigmorale of the play-offs, as they’ve all be excellent, and deserve their place in the top flight. Both Sheffield United and Leeds have won five of their last six games, and they each kept another clean sheet in midweek. The Blades haven’t conceded a goal since February 8th, whilst the Whites have shipped just a single goal in 360 minutes of football. There is a must-not-lose element to this game, and there may be a few nervy moments for fans of both sides. There should be a terrific crowd roaring on the home side, but Chris Wilder’s men picked up an excellent result with ten men on Tuesday night, and shouldn’t be underestimated. Billy Sharp is likely to make his return after being rested in midweek, whilst Jack Clarke could come back into the fold for the hosts. Leeds will once again be looking to Pablo Hernandez to pull the strings, with the classy 33-year old likely to revert to a number ten role here. It’s going to be a fascinating tactical battle between two of the most astute operators in the English game. The pair would wipe the floor with some current Premier League bosses, and it’ll be fascinating to see how they approach life in the top flight (should they make it). There is very little to pick between them, both have been defeated on just eight occasions this campaign, and neither are giving away many opportunities at the moment. Draw looks like the sensible bet in this Saturday evening clash. It is the first of our Leeds vs Sheffield United predictions.

Leeds vs Sheffield United Anytime Goalscorer Predictions

The aforementioned Pablo Hernandez may be the best option here. He is understandably a bigger price than any of the strikers to find the net in this clash, and he does tend to score in sequences. He netted three times in his first five games this season, and then notched a further four times in as many games throughout November. He’s current on three in three coming into this game, and he could continue his fine scoring run. He is likely to be freed up if Jack Clarke comes back into the side, and I wouldn’t be surprised to see him get on the scoresheet once again.
